AO53 WLE is a 2003 Vauxhall Corsavan in Red with a 1,199c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 26 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 65.4%.
Across all 2003 Vauxhall Corsavan models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.6% with a typical mileage of 93,850 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Corsavan f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 9,644 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AO53 WLE,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Corsavan typ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 23 years old, this Vauxhall Corsavan is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
